Aloo Tuk is a traditional deep-fried, spicy and crispy snack recipe comes under Sindhi Cuisine, prepared with medium-sized or small-sized potatoes. In this recipe, firstly potatoes are fried and then tossed with the blend of spices. It is basically served as a side dish or evening snack with a cup of tea or coffee. 1. Firstly, peel the skin of 10 medium-sized potato and rinse in cold water to remove the starch, which also prevents the potatoes from oxidation.
2. Then cut all the potatoes into half.
3. Again rinse them in cold water to remove extra starch and sprinkle 1/2 tsp salt over them and soak for 5-6 minutes. Adding salt at this point is optional, but this makes potatoes more flavourful and crispy.
4. Next, wipe off the potatoes with a paper kitchen towel or with a clean towel.
5. Deep fry them in medium-hot oil on low-medium flame.
6. Gently stir occasionally, fry until the aloo turns soft from the center and a slight layer on the upper side of potatoes.
7. Drain off the Alu on to kitchen towel to absorb extra oil and cool slightly.
8. Take one piece and place it on the chopping board as shown in the picture.
9. Then using a small bowl/katori, flatten slightly making sure the aloo is in intact.
10. For second frying, gently slid the flatten potato into the hot oil on high flame.
11. When one side is golden and crisp, gently turn over and fry the other side
12. Fry until the aloo turns golden brown and crisp from both the sides. Drain off the alu to remove extra oil. Keep them aside in a plate.
13. To prepare Aloo Tuk, heat a 1 tsp oil or butter in a pan/ kadai and add 1/3 tsp turmeric powder & 1 tsp red chili powder to it. Roast for few seconds on low flame.
14. Then add fried potatoes and 2 tsp coriander powder, 1/3 tsp roasted cumin powder, 1/2 tsp garam masala, 1/2 tsp dry mango powder/ Amchur, 1/2 tsp black salt, salt as per taste and 1 tsp chaat masala to it.
15. Mix them gently or toss the potatoes with masala.
16. Delicious, spicy and crispy Aloo Tuk is ready to serve. Enjoy!
